Alpha Extra Specialist Chair
Specialist seating designed to deliver advanced positioning, pressure care and all-day comfort
The Alpha Extra Specialist Chair provides adaptable seating for people with complex mobility, posture and pressure care needs. Suitable for semi-ambulant and non-ambulant users, the chair combines advanced positioning functionality with supportive comfort for prolonged daily use. Adjustable seating angles, reclining functionality and pressure-relieving cushioning help improve posture, reduce strain and support safer repositioning throughout the day. With custom build options and adaptable features, the Alpha Extra is designed to meet a wide range of clinical and care requirements.
- Improves positioning - Hugely customisable positioning options help maintain comfort, posture and pressure management throughout the day.
- Enhances pressure relief - Visco pressure-relieving foam helps redistribute weight away from vulnerable pressure areas.
- Maintains postural stability - Adjustable seat angles and reclining functionality help encourage safer, more supportive positioning.
- Assists safer transfers - Tilt-in-Space functionality helps support controlled sitting, repositioning and standing.
- Adapts to complex needs - Custom build options allow the chair to be tailored for a wide range of users.
- Delivers all-day comfort - Supportive cushioning and reclining features help improve comfort during prolonged sitting.

Tilt-in-Space positioning changes the seating angle while helping maintain body alignment and pressure distribution, supporting comfort and safer repositioning.
